Heartland of Springfield is situated in a middle-class area in Springfield, OH. The community is close to Mercy Medical Center, which can help seniors needing emergency services. It’s also near retail shopping, local conveniences and churches, and drugstores are located within a mile of the community.
Heartland of Springfield offers several options for senior care, including assisted living, nursing home, memory care, respite care, hospice and independent living. It also specializes in stroke and cardiac care, pain management and wound care. The bedrooms include safety features for seniors with disabilities. Seniors have the opportunity to stay active at the fitness center or attend social activities to enhance their interpersonal skills. Health and wellness programs are also available for health-conscious residents, and educational programs are offered to help seniors stay informed and engaged. Seniors can also participate in devotional activities and off-site outings.
